2. Lyon, France The Capital of French Gastronomy
Lyon is famous for its bouchons and its central role in French cuisine. Food tours here focus on traditional dishes like quenelles, praline tarts, and local wines from Beaujolais. 3. Lisbon, Portugal The Pastel de Nata Paradise
Lisbon is living a true foodie renaissance. Food tours include custard tart tastings straight from the oven, seafood specialties like grilled sardines, and stops in historic taverns to try Ginjinha, a sweet cherry liqueur. 4. Barcelona, Spain Tapas and Mediterranean Flavors
Barcelona is a city of markets, tapas bars, and fresh Mediterranean products. A food tour here takes you through the Boqueria market, local bodegas, and lively tapas restaurants. Expect patatas bravas, Iberian ham, and regional wines, all enjoyed in the vibrant atmosphere of Catalonia’s capital.
5. Rome, Italy A Journey Through Pasta and Tradition
Rome offers food tours that celebrate the timeless classics of Italian cuisine. Carbonara, supplì, artisanal gelato, and local wines are just the beginning. Walking through Trastevere with a local guide while tasting fresh pasta and learning about Roman culinary traditions is one of the most rewarding experiences in Europe.
